Suheir Hammad to perform at 11th Annual Diversity Conference April 10

Suheir Hammad
Suheir Hammad (Photo credit: PalFest)

Palestinian Poet Suheir Hammad will be among the many speakers and performers at the 11th Annual Images and Perceptions Conference to be held Thursday, April 10 at Byblos Banquet Hall, 7258 Chase Road, Dearborn, Michigan.

The conference, organized by Siham Awada Jaafar, will also feature headline speaker and Hollywood Actors Edward James Olmos, “Stand and Deliver” and “Selena,” and Egyptian American actor Sayed Badreya, “Iron Man” and “Chicago Mirage.” Jaafar also produces a similar conference that is in its 3rd year in Chicago in the Fall.

Speakers will also include former NAACP President and Assistant Wayne County CEO Heaster L. Wheeler, WSU Dean of Fine Performing and Communications Arts Dr. Matthew Seeger, and University of Michigan Professor and writer Frances Wang. Also performing is Palestinian American writer and standup comedian Ray Hanania, who will offer insight into ethnic diversity, humor and conflict resolution. Hanania was kicked off of a comedy stage at Zanies Comedy Club in Chicago in 2002 by comedian Jackie Mason when Mason discovered Hanania was “not just an Arab” but also Palestinian.

Hammad, who was born in Jordan, has performed in hip hop music entrepreneur Russell Simmons’ and HBO’s Def Poetry Jam. Click for more info. Hammad performed in two of the show’s six seasons, launched in 2002.

Olmos has achieved extraordinary success as an actor, producer and humanitarian. The Tony, Emmy and Academy Award® Nominated actor, is probably best known to young audiences for his work on the SYFY television series “Battlestar Galatica” as Admiral William Adama.  Although the series kept the actor busy during its run from 2003 through 2009, it didn’t stop him from directing the HBO movie “Walkout” in 2007, for which he earned a DGA Nomination in the Outstanding Directorial Achievement in Movies for Television category.

Ray Hanania is an award-winning columnist, author & former Chicago City Hall reporter (1977-1992). A veteran who served during the Vietnam War and the recipient of four SPJ Peter Lisagor Awards for column writing, Hanania writes weekly opinion columns on mainstream American & Chicagoland topics for the Southwest News-Herald, Des Plaines Valley News, the Regional News, The Reporter Newspapers, and Suburban Chicagoland.

Hanania also writes about Middle East issues for the Arab News, and The Arab Daily News criticizing government policies in the Israeli-Palestinian conflict.

Hanania was named "Best Ethnic American Columnist" by the New America Media in November 2007, and is the 2009 recipient of the SPJ National Sigma Delta Chi Award for column writing.
